    What is Precision Medicine?

    Before we delve into the specifics of the MSc program, let's clarify what precision medicine actually entails. Simply put, precision medicine is an approach to healthcare that tailors treatment and prevention strategies to the individual characteristics of each patient. Instead of a one-size-fits-all approach, precision medicine considers a person's genes, environment, and lifestyle to determine the most effective course of action. This field is revolutionizing how we diagnose and treat diseases, leading to more targeted and successful outcomes.
